So, what are the common causes of childhood obesity and what may a family do to address these causes?
Consider the typical lifestyle that many people lead today and you may get your first indication as to the typical causes of childhood obesity. Children just do not go outdoors and frolic anymore. Usually they spend their free time performing video games or computer games or watching TV. Lack of physical activity is one of the reasons for of childhood obesity. The body must burn the calories it takes in from eating. Any extra calories not burned off are stored as fat.
Nowdays people also commonly drive everywhere rather than walk. Children take the bus to school and are often driven to the bus stop itself. They’re carried to their friend’s house and to the corner store. And when it is time to do tasks around the house we have many labor-saving devices that restrict physical activity as well. Power lawnmowers, snow blowers, and leaf blowers mean that even when doing work around the house there is little exertion expended. All of this lack of activity and lack of physical exertion is another one of those causes of childhood obesity.
The diet that many people follow is another part of those causes of childhood obesity. Most food that people take in is very unhealthy. It’s commonly cooked with added oil, butter, and sugar to raise the flavor. Unfortunately, this also raises the calorie count! Fast food and junk food are two prime culprits. Hamburgers, fries, potato chips, and items like these are very caloriedense meaning they have a lot of calories for the amount of food you get. Fast food restaurants are definitely a large part of the common causes of childhood obesity! Enclosed in this are the numerous vending machines that are just about everywhere, including the schools. Most of their contents contain sugary foods and sodas. It’s not unusual for youngsters to eat literally thousands and thousands of excess calories every week. This, even if it doesn’t appear as if anyone is binging.
